Farriers’ Fees
(N.Z. Press Assn.—Copyright) SYDNEY. Racefiorse owners in Sydney will get their first tangible return from the race club benefits of off-course betting beginning tomorow. y The Australian Jockey Club and the Sydney Turf Club announced at the week-end that owners would be reimburesd for race-clay farriers’ fees in the metropolitan area. This at present involved a charge of 3.50 dollars a horse. Contribution from the clubs would begin with the meeting at Canterbury tomorrow. The subsidy is expected to reach 40,000 dollars a year.
